pragma Singleton
import Quickshell
import Quickshell.Io
import Quickshell.Services.UPower
import qs.Commons
import qs.Services
Singleton {
id: root
enum ChargingMode {
Full,
Balanced,
Lifespan
}
property int chargingMode: BatteryService.ChargingMode.Balanced
readonly property string batterySetterScript: Quickshell.shellDir + '/Bin/battery-manager/set-battery-treshold.sh'
readonly property string batteryInstallerScript: Quickshell.shellDir + '/Bin/battery-manager/install-battery-manager.sh'
// This is false when setter is started in init so that a toast isn't shown on every startup
property bool hideSuccessToast: true
// Choose icon based on charge and charging state
function getIcon(percent, charging, isReady) {
if (!isReady) {
return "battery-exclamation"
}
if (charging) {
return "battery-charging"
} else {
if (percent >= 90)
return "battery-4"
if (percent >= 50)
return "battery-3"
if (percent >= 25)
return "battery-2"
if (percent >= 0)
return "battery-1"
return "battery"
}
}
function getThresholdValue(chargingMode) {
switch (chargingMode) {
case BatteryService.ChargingMode.Full:
return "100"
case BatteryService.ChargingMode.Balanced:
return "80"
case BatteryService.ChargingMode.Lifespan:
return "60"
}
}
function setChargingMode(newMode) {
if (newMode !== BatteryService.ChargingMode.Full && newMode !== BatteryService.ChargingMode.Balanced && newMode !== BatteryService.ChargingMode.Lifespan) {
return
}
BatteryService.chargingMode = newMode
BatteryService.applyChargingMode()
}
function applyChargingMode(hideToast = false) {
let command = [batterySetterScript]
// Currently the script sends notifications by default but quickshell
// uses toast messages so the flag is passed to supress notifs
command.push("-q")
command.push(BatteryService.getThresholdValue(BatteryService.chargingMode))
BatteryService.hideSuccessToast = hideToast
setterProcess.command = command
setterProcess.running = true
}
function runInstaller() {
installerProcess.command = ["pkexec", batteryInstallerScript]
installerProcess.running = true
}
function init() {
BatteryService.applyChargingMode(true)
Logger.log("BatteryService", `Applied charging mode - ${BatteryService.chargingMode}`)
}
Process {
id: setterProcess
workingDirectory: Quickshell.shellDir
running: false
onExited: (exitCode, exitStatus) => {
if (exitCode === 0) {
Logger.log("BatteryService", "Battery threshold set successfully")
if (!BatteryService.hideSuccessToast) {
ToastService.showNotice("Battery Manager", `Battery threshold set to ${BatteryService.getThresholdValue(BatteryService.chargingMode)}%`)
}
} else if (exitCode === 2) {
// Initial setup required - show toast and run installer
ToastService.showWarning("Battery Manager", "Initial setup required")
BatteryService.runInstaller()
} else {
ToastService.showError("Battery Manager", "Failed to set battery threshold")
Logger.error("BatteryService", `Setter process failed with exit code: ${exitCode}`)
}
}
stderr: StdioCollector {
onStreamFinished: {
if (this.text) {
Logger.warn("BatteryService", "SetterProcess stderr:", this.text)
}
}
}
stdout: StdioCollector {
onStreamFinished: {
if (this.text) {
Logger.log("BatteryService", "SetterProcess stdout:", this.text)
}
}
}
}
// Installer process - installs battery manager components
Process {
id: installerProcess
workingDirectory: Quickshell.shellDir
running: false
onExited: (exitCode, exitStatus) => {
if (exitCode === 0) {
ToastService.showNotice("Battery Manager", "Installed successfully")
// Installation successful, retry setting the battery threshold
BatteryService.applyChargingMode()
} else if (exitCode === 2) {
ToastService.showError("Battery Manager", "Required files are missing")
} else if (exitCode === 3) {
ToastService.showError("Battery Manager", "System is not supported")
} else {
ToastService.showError("Battery Manager", "Installation failed")
}
if (exitCode !== 0) {
// TODO, reset do a null or smth
BatteryService.chargingMode = BatteryService.ChargingMode.Balanced
}
}
stderr: StdioCollector {
onStreamFinished: {
if (this.text) {
Logger.warn("BatteryService", "InstallerProcess stderr:", this.text)
}
}
}
stdout: StdioCollector {
onStreamFinished: {
if (this.text) {
Logger.log("BatteryService", "InstallerProcess stdout:", this.text)
}
}
}
}
}
